摘要
静止同步补偿器(STATCOM)能够快速连续地提供容性和感性无功功率,是500kV变电站较为理想的无功补偿装置。基于STATCOM装置稳态运行时的无功功率和直流电压的表达式,获得对其进行开环控制调整无功功率的方法。最后在PSCAD/EMTDC仿真环境建立基于STATCOM装置的500kV变电站无功补偿系统,对STATCOM装置的运行机理及开环控制性能进行了验证。
Static synchronous compensator (STATCOM) can rapidly and continuously provide the capacitive and inductive reactive power, thus it is an ideal reactive compensation equipment of 500kV substation. Based on the expression of the reactive power and DC voltage under the STATCOM steady-state operation, it can obtain open-loop control and adjust reactive power method for the STATCOM device. Last in PSCAD / EMTDC simulation environment, the reactive power compensation system is constructed based on the STATCOM device, the operation mechanism and the open-loop control performance of the STATCOM device was verified.
